Outdoor Water Filtration

Best Gifts for Travelers Adventurers need to always be hydrated in order to tackle the next challenge. Packing liters of water can be tiring so we rely on solid water filters to do the job of providing clean and drinkable water. The Platypus GraviyWorks can provide 4 liters of potable water in just minutes with no pumping required.

If a more traditional pump-action filter is what your adventurer wants, then the Katadyn Hiker Pro delivers just as well in an 11-ounce ultralight package.

Circular Polarizer

Best Gifts for Travelers Circular Polarizers are great for making photos more vibrant and any seasoned photographer will appreciate one in their photographic arsenal. Its effects can’t be easily reproduced in Photoshop and it’s an essential tool for Landscape Photographers. They’re small and can be a great Stocking Stuffer.

These items can be cheap like the decent Tiffen Circular Polarizer or expensive like the B+W Kaesemann, whatever you choose, I’m sure it will make him or her very happy. For more information, read my guide on circular polarizers.

Memory Cards

Best Gifts for Travelers Your favorite photographer probably takes thousands of photos. Having extra memory cards is always welcome. This is one item that can never go wrong unless you pick the wrong type. Make sure it fits the standards of the camera your photographer is using. Most are using the SDXC type nowadays.

Memory Cards are tiny and perfect as Stocking Stuffer. The 128 Gb Sandisk Extreme is just over $40 and the 64 Gb version is under $25. Though cheap, these cards are used by professionals all over the world – I use them too.
